    Newars are ranked the 8th largest ethnic group in Nepal according to the 2021 Nepal census numbering 1,341,363 people constituting 4.6% of the total population. [ 20 ] The Kathmandu Valley and surrounding territories constituted the former Newar kingdom of the Nepal Mandala .
